The Post.

Spotlight was a real highlight for me a couple of years ago, so perhaps that ruined this for me.

Very polished, very Hollywood, very Speilberg is how i’d summarise it. Streep and Hanks are immaculate, the cinematography is excellent. However the screenplay is clumsy, and characters have no depth. The feminism element is dealt with incredibly ham fistedly. For me, this film was instantly forgettable, which is a real shame as the story is not.

5/10.
